分析了基于IEC61850体系的变电站自动化信息交换体系结构,基于数字证书和代理多重签名体制,提出一种实用与发展并重的变电站自动化信息交换安全认证体系。在变电站智能电子设备(IED)或变电站通信控制器中集成密码计算模块,采用普通的或代理的数字签名模式,实现信息交换过程中控制中心与变电站IED身份和信息完整性的认证。该安全认证体系符合IEC61850标准体系,密码计算采用国家密码管理委员会办公室指定的密码技术。
Based on IEC61850 system, this paper analyzes the substation automation information exchange architecture based on IEC61850 system. Based on the digital certificate and proxy multiple signatures system, this paper proposes a safety and authentication system of substation automation information exchange that is both practical and developmental. Integrated cryptographic computation module in substation intelligent electronic device (IED) or substation communication controller adopts common or proxy digital signature mode to authenticate identity and information integrity of control center and substation IED during information exchange. The safety certification system complies with IEC61850 standard system, the password calculation using the password technology designated by the Office of the State Administration of Password Control.
